Why Kitchen Sinks Clog


The reason why your kitchen sink is clogging is likely due to what is being put down the drain. Most often, homeowners are not mindful of what they are tossing into the garbage disposal if there even is one. From eggshells to bacon fat, everything goes down the drain, right? Well, that is where you would be wrong.



First and foremost, you should never dump grease, coffee grounds, oils, or fat down the drain. Grease, even paired with hot water from the sink, will congeal in the drain and cause a blockage. Hot water may delay the process, but it’s only a matter of time. With coffee grounds, the material compacts in the pipe and forms a serious clog.


Preventing Kitchen Sink Clogs


  • Save your cooking grease in a coffee can or disposable container, then toss it in the trash.


  • Throw coffee grounds in the garbage straight away or add them to a mulch pile in the backyard.


  • Install a screen or drain-grate to prevent soap scum and food debris from falling into the drain. You can pick up either device from a local plumbing store.


  • Some useful drain cleaning tips:


  • After each use, consider running some hot water down the drain. While it will not outright prevent a clog, hot water helps food products run down the drain easier.


  • Try throwing a handful of baking soda, followed by hot water, down the drain. Baking soda is a fantastic cleaning agent and odor absorber.


  • Pour one cup of vinegar down the drain. Let it sit for about 30 minutes; then follow it with boiling water. The combination helps remove organic buildup within the pipes. Vinegar contains acetic acid, which is perfect for food debris.
